  • The goal of this supplement is to develop user manuals including how to use the personalized learning framework as well as commonly asked questions and answers for the robotics course content proposed by us. The undergraduate research assistants will conduct a user study to collect feedback and questions from the University of Nevada, Reno students and instructors as well as prepare solutions under the guidance of Dr. Rui Wu (PI of the proposal).
  • This is a request for an REU Supplement to an existing NSF award (#2142428). Two undergraduate students will be hired to study if our proposed student-centered personalized learning pedagogy can be applied to oculomotor exam training and environmental protection. The pedagogy is originally designed for robotics undergraduate education. These two students will redesign course content based on our proposed personalized learning platform suggested in the larger project and conduct user studies to identify possible issues when undergraduate students learn the knowledge of oculomotor exam training and environmental protection using our proposed pedagogy.
